Blue Sapphire Launches Hub for Women-Led Digital Businesses

The Blue Sapphire Hub on Tuesday launched the Women Venture Studio Digital Innovation Hub (WVSDIH), a programme aimed at supporting women entrepreneurs in the fashion and creative sectors across northwestern Nigeria.

The initiative, implemented in partnership with the Association of Northern Women Entrepreneurs (ANWE) and Northwest University Kano, is sponsored by the European Union (EU) and GIZ through the Digital Transformation Center.

Maryam Lawan Gwadabe, founder and CEO of Blue Sapphire Hub, said the hub provides women with a safe and enabling environment to grow their businesses. The programme will operate in Kano, Katsina, and Sokoto states, promoting economic empowerment and self-reliance.

“We named it Women Venture Studio to ensure women feel comfortable in a safe space. Our mentors are successful women entrepreneurs who listen, guide, and support participants,” Gwadabe said.

The hub offers both physical and virtual spaces to accommodate women who face cultural restrictions. Participants will undergo digital maturity assessments and circular economy evaluations to tailor training, market access, and skills development to each enterprise.

The pilot phase will involve 150 women, with 50 participants each from Kano, Sokoto, and Katsina states.

Hafsat Sahabi Dange, president of ANWE, said the programme focuses on creative businesses such as fashion, crafts, and handwork, aiming to digitally transform these enterprises to compete nationally and internationally.

Inga Stefanovic, Head of the Green and Digital Economy Team at the EU Delegation to Nigeria and ECOWAS, said the EU is providing over €700 million in grants for projects across Nigeria, including initiatives in digital transition, economic development, democracy, peace and security, health, education, renewable energy, and agriculture.
